弹性计算驱动云架构优化与信息流高效设计
|
在云计算技术迅猛发展的今天,弹性计算已成为驱动云架构优化的核心动力。传统云架构往往采用固定资源分配模式,导致资源利用率低、响应速度慢,难以应对突发流量或业务波动。弹性计算通过动态调整计算资源,实现了“按需分配、按量付费”的灵活模式,使云架构能够根据实际负载自动扩展或收缩,显著提升了资源利用率和系统韧性。这种能力不仅解决了资源浪费问题,还为高并发、高可用场景提供了可靠支撑,成为现代云架构优化的关键方向。 弹性计算的核心优势在于其动态资源调度能力。通过容器化技术(如Docker)和编排工具(如Kubernetes),云平台可以实时监控应用负载,自动调整虚拟机或容器的数量。例如,电商平台在促销活动期间,流量可能激增数十倍,弹性计算可快速分配更多计算资源,避免系统崩溃;活动结束后,资源自动释放,降低运营成本。这种“弹性伸缩”机制,使云架构能够高效应对不确定性,确保业务连续性,同时避免过度投资硬件基础设施。 信息流的高效设计是弹性计算发挥价值的关键环节。云架构中的信息流涉及数据采集、传输、处理和存储等多个环节,其效率直接影响系统性能。弹性计算通过微服务架构和事件驱动模式,优化了信息流的路径和速度。微服务将应用拆分为多个独立模块,每个模块可独立扩展,减少了单点故障风险;事件驱动架构则通过异步消息队列(如Kafka)解耦服务间的依赖,使信息流更加流畅。例如,物流系统通过弹性计算和事件驱动设计,实现了订单处理、运输调度和配送跟踪的实时协同,大幅提升了运营效率。 云架构的优化还需考虑多租户场景下的资源隔离与共享。弹性计算通过虚拟化技术(如VMware、Hyper-V)和资源隔离策略,确保不同租户的计算资源相互独立,避免干扰。同时,通过共享存储和网络资源,降低整体成本。例如,金融云平台通过弹性计算为不同银行提供定制化的计算服务,既保证了数据安全,又实现了资源的高效利用。这种“隔离与共享”的平衡,是弹性计算在云架构优化中的重要体现。
AI生成的示意图,仅供参考 弹性计算的广泛应用还推动了云原生技术的发展。云原生架构以容器、微服务和持续交付为核心,与弹性计算深度融合,进一步提升了云架构的敏捷性和可扩展性。例如,Serverless计算模式(如AWS Lambda)将弹性计算推向极致,开发者无需管理服务器,只需上传代码即可自动触发执行,按实际调用次数付费。这种模式简化了开发流程,降低了运维成本,成为未来云架构优化的重要趋势。从实践角度看,弹性计算驱动的云架构优化已渗透到各行各业。互联网企业通过弹性计算应对流量高峰,制造业通过云平台实现设备远程监控,医疗行业通过弹性资源支持AI辅助诊断。这些案例表明,弹性计算不仅是技术升级,更是业务模式创新的催化剂。未来,随着5G、物联网和边缘计算的普及,弹性计算将进一步拓展应用场景,推动云架构向更智能、更高效的方向演进。 弹性计算通过动态资源调度、信息流高效设计和云原生技术融合,为云架构优化提供了强大动力。它不仅解决了资源利用率和系统韧性问题,还推动了业务模式的创新和升级。在数字化转型的浪潮中,掌握弹性计算技术,将成为企业构建高效、灵活云架构的核心竞争力。 (编辑:百客网 - 域百科网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

